Operation

(when recording on this VCR)

Before you start editing

 

• Turn on your TV and set it to the

 

video channel.

 

• Press INPUT SELECT or PROG +/–

P PAUSE r REC

to display “L” in the display window.

 

• Press SP/LP (SP/EP) to select the tape

 

speed (SP or LP for the PAL system,

 

and SP or EP for the NTSC system).

 

1 Insert a source tape with its safety tab removed into the other (playback) VCR. Search for the point to start playback and set it to playback pause.

2 Insert a tape with its safety tab in place into this (recording) VCR. Search for the point to start recording and press PPAUSE.

3

4 To start editing, press the PPAUSE buttons on both VCRs at the same time.

To stop editing

Press the pSTOP buttons on both VCRs.

Tips

To edit more precisely, press the PPAUSE buttons on the VCRs to release pause.

To cut out unwanted scenes while editing, press P PAUSE on this VCR when an unwanted scene begins. When it ends, press PPAUSE again to resume recording.

Note

If you start recording following the procedure above, the VCR will not start

recording with the APC function. To record a tape with the APC function, press rREC again during recording pause in step 3 so that the VCR analyses the tape. Then when you start recording in step 4, press P PAUSE after the APC indicator stops flashing. If you press PPAUSE before the APC indicator stops flashing, the APC function is cancelled.
